Guinea-Bissau is a country in West Africa characterized by low coastal plains, mangrove swamps along the Atlantic Ocean, and the Bijagรณs Archipelago of offshore islands.

๐Ÿ“ Guinea-Bissau is a country located in West Africa, along the Atlantic coast in the westernmost part of the continent. It is bordered by Senegal to the north and Guinea to the east and south, with a coastline along the Atlantic Ocean to the west.
Guinea-Bissauโ€™s terrain consists mainly of low-lying coastal plains, wetlands, and mangrove swamps, along with some inland savanna. The country includes the Bijagรณs Archipelago, a group of islands off the coast known for their biodiversity and unique ecosystems. Its coastal location and river systems have historically made it important for fishing, agriculture, and regional trade in West Africa.

What is an ISO Country Code?

ISO country codes come from the international standard ISO 3166 created by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O). These codes are used globally in databases, aviation systems, banking, shipping, and international data systems to uniquely identify countries and territories.

ISO 3166-1 codes are the two-letter country codes such as US, FR, or JP. These are called Level-1 ISO codes.

Only ISO 3166-1 codes support flag emojis. Flag emojis are created by combining two Unicode regional indicator letters that match the country's ISO two-letter code.

ISO 3166-2 codes represent states, provinces, or regions. Example: US-AZ = Arizona CA-ON = Ontario Subdivision codes do not have flag emojis.

๐Ÿ‡ฌ๐Ÿ‡ผ "Esta รฉ a Nossa Pรกtria Bem Amada" โ€“ (Portuguese) / "This Is Our Beloved Homeland"
โ€ข Lyrics written by Amรญlcar Cabral
โ€ข Music composed by Xiao He
โ€ข Adopted as Guinea-Bissauโ€™s national anthem in 1974
